Iranian duo among IWUF annual winners
Two Iranian wushu practitioners picked up the prize in their respective categories in the IWUF Athlete of the Year 2024.
The winners were decided through a voting by the wushu fans on the official website of the international governing body of the sport.
Iranian girl Zahra Kiani was named the Female Talou Athlete of the Year, after grabbing a maiden talou gold for the country in last September’s Asian Wushu Championships in Macao, China.
A two-time silver medalist at the Asian Games, Kiani scored 9.686 points to beat opponents from Hong Kong and Vietnam to the ultimate prize in the women’s jianshu form.
Meanwhile, Amirhesam Mohammadi was voted the Sanda Rising Star of the Year.
The Iranian prodigy defeated Genea Elyos Silaban of Indonesia in the final showpiece to walk away with the gold medal in the boys’ junior 52kg contests to help the country win the sanda team title at the 9th World Junior Wushu Championships in Bandar Seri Begawan, Brunei, last September.
